Matrimonial Causes – Asset Division – Lump Sum Payment – Corrigendum – District Court – HYF v CSL – Correction of asset valuations including properties (Ming Yuan 205, Palace Court, London Plaza, Theme Park) and bank accounts – Calculation of family pot adjusted to HK$185,482,190.36 – Husband entitled to 1/4 share – Lump sum payment adjusted to HK$14,346,000
Outcome: Judgment corrected regarding asset valuation and lump sum payment order.

FCMC14931/2014 [2024] HKFC 162 IN THE DISTRICT COURT OF THE HONG KONG SPECIAL ADMINISTRATIVE REGION MATRIMONIAL CAUSES NO. 14931 OF 2014 ----------------------------
----------------------------
----------------------- Corrigendum ----------------------- Please note the following amendments in the Judgment dated 30 August 2024:- 1.Page 44, paragraph 115, lines G – R, “I find that total value of H’s assets is HK$21,224,375……v. HK$50,000 being total value of益貿發展 (Best Field) and 科倫投資 (Colom HK); and vi. HK$1,000,000 being the amount of the valuables taken away by H from 倫敦廣場 (London Plaza)” should read “I find that total value of H’s assets is HK$32,024,375…… v. HK$50,000 being total value of益貿發展 (Best Field) and 科倫投資 (Colom HK); vi. HK$1,000,000 being the amount of the valuables taken away by H from 倫敦廣場 (London Plaza); and vii. HK$10,800,000 being the value of the Theme Park”. 2.Page 51 – 52, paragraph 141, lines K – S and A – C, “Total value of W’s assets is HK$153,705,796.36, breakdown of which is set out as follows: i. RMB 101,223,200 (HK$109,321,056) being the combined value of Ming Yuan 205 and Palace Court; ii. HK$3.15 million being W’s bank accounts and cash……” should read “Total value of W’s assets is HK$153,457,815.36, breakdown of which is set out as follows: i. RMB 99,140,000 (HK$107,071,200) being the combined value of Ming Yuan 205 and Palace Court; ii. HK$5,151,875 being W’s bank accounts and cash……”. 3.Page 52, paragraph 142, lines D – F, “……the total value of the family pot is HK$174,930,171.36 (ie HK$21,224,375 + HK$153,705,796.36)"should read “……the total value of the family pot is HK$185,482,190.36 (ie HK$32,024,375 + HK$153,457,815.36)”. 4.Page 67, paragraph 190, lines O – P, “……H shall be entitled to share 1/4 of the family pot, and to receive from W the sum of HK$22,508,167.84 (ie HK$174,930,171.3 X 1/4 - HK$21,244,375)” should read “…… H shall be entitled to share 1/4 of the family pot, and to receive from W the sum of HK$14,346,172.59 (ie HK$185,482,190.36 X 1/4 - HK$32,024,375)”. 5.Page 68, paragraph 191, lines D – E, “……the figure of HK$22,508,167.84 be round down to HK$22,508,000” should read “……the figure of HK$14,346,172.59 be round down to HK$14,346,000”. 6.Page 68, paragraph 192(i), lines F – G, “……W do pay H a lump sum of HK$22,508,000” should read “W do pay H a lump sum of HK$14,346,000”.
